There are two leading, complementary views on the sources of workplace stress. Understanding the difference between the two is the first step in learning how to cope with.

The first regards stress as coming from how you 36 your situation. For example, one day your boss emerges from a long, closed-door meeting 37 upset. Then she e-mails you requesting a meeting. Do you 38 think you’d be fired? If your mind starts spinning a disaster, it’s enough to drive your body to a stress 39 . To cope with it, you may not be able to avoid the stir, 40 you can learn to change your response and 41 your mind. Start keeping a list of everything in your day that causes stress. Is there something new or 42 in your work life? Do certain colleagues make your 43 boil? Find how every item 44 the list makes you feel and then ask yourself, “Is my reaction correct?” This step is the 45 to finding a 46 way to deal with them, once you understand where your emotions are coming from.

The other view says outside factors, 47 distressing work environments, mostly drive workplace stress. Common 48 of stress-causing environments include non-communicative bosses, 49 isolating work, and jobs that require much effort but offer little 50 . Finding another job may be the most effective solution in the long run. But until the job market 51 , find ways to regain a sense of control 52 your 53 . If you must endure a two-hour trip in rush-hour traffic to arrive at the office by 9 am, start your workday earlier, so you 54 the worst time to travel. If you can’t 55 your colleagues, shut your office door or take your work to a conference room for part of the day.
